#7ac1b1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7ac1b1 is composed of 47.8% red, 75.7% green and 69.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.3%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 166.5 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 61.8%. #7ac1b1 color hex could be obtained by blending #f4ffff with #008363.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

Shades and Tints of #7ac1b1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f2f9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ac1b1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#98a3a1 is the less saturated color, while #3efdd2 is the most saturated one.
